Anime shading is certainly possible, Guilty Gear Xrd looks incredible and stirred up lots of discussion from people actually thinking it was in 2D. IIRC they achieved the look by controlling how the light can shine on the model, using a map to control how easily an area is lit, by manipulating the normals (of faces or vertexes), and by animating at a lower framerate, plus a bunch of other tricks like painting the lighting directly onto the stage and giving each character their own unique source of lighting that animates alongside them to make the shading more expressive.

Even if he did try, the style is difficult to do in 3D because the camera angle and position of objects and lighting aren't controlled by the artist at all times. NPCs will move themselves, the player has complete camera control. Also there's a higher framerate, which is why stuff like MMD never looks quite as authentic as animation drawn frame by frame. The trick is to take full control over all of those things, even when a player is able to affect it, which Eva definitely isn't going to do that.

Live2D looks promising, but it's money and effort for Eva to implement. It's a lot easier than doing a shitload of tricks and such to get everything looking decent, but it would require 2D assets for the heads and hair from all sides as opposed to 3D models.
